Types of Flexible Fuel Hoses
Fuel Flex offers multiple flexible fuel hose options, each engineered for specific operational needs:
1. EN 13765 Composite Flexible Hoses
- Yellow-white hoses suitable for industrial and agricultural fuel transfer
- Applications: Fuel loading/offloading, chemical industry, vapour recovery, loading arm connections
- Working Pressure: 10–14 bar (150–225 psi)
- Diameter: 1–6 inches, Maximum Coil Length: 15 meters
- Types: AAPH, GAPH, GGPP
2. Non-EN Standard Composite Hoses
- Bright red hoses for heavy-duty fluid transfer
- Applications: Chemical processing, fuel transfer, vapour handling
- Working Pressure: 10–14 bar (150–225 psi)
- Diameter: 1–6 inches, Maximum Coil Length: 15 meters
- Types: SSTE, SSPP, GGPP, SGTE, SGPP
3. EN 12115 Rubber Hoses
- Chemical discharge hoses with EPDM quality
- Hardwall and softwall hoses for industrial water, chemical, and petroleum product transfer
- Food-grade hoses with PE-UHMW or UPE tubes for safe handling of solvents, chemicals, and alcoholic beverages
- Tube compliance: FDA title 21, BfR III, Reg. EU 10/2011
4. EN 1762 LPG Hoses
- Hardwall and softwall hoses for LPG and natural gas delivery
- High-quality steel cord reinforced for liquid and gaseous forms
- Designed to meet EN 1762 standards
5. Rotary & Vibrator Hoses, Cementing Hoses, and Choke & Kill Lines
- Specialized hoses for oilfield, drilling, and high-temperature applications
- API spec-compliant for rigorous industrial use

Maintenance and Best Practices for Flexible Fuel Hoses

Regular care and inspection of flexible fuel hoses ensures optimal performance and longevity:
- Visual Inspection: Check for abrasions, cracks, or leaks
- Pressure Testing: Validate working and burst pressures
- Conductivity Checks: Ensure anti-static performance
- Cleaning: Flush hoses after chemical exposure
- Storage: Store in dry, shaded areas to avoid UV damage
- Training: Ensure operators follow proper handling and connection procedures
Proper maintenance can extend hose life for 2–5 years, depending on usage and operational conditions.

Installation Guide for Flexible Fuel Hoses
Correct installation is essential for flexible fuel hose safety and longevity.
Step 1: Prepare the Hose
- Select appropriate hose type for fluid, pressure, and environment
Measure and cut to required length, check for any damage
Step 2: Select the Right Fitting
- Barret couplings for petrol/diesel
- Camlocks for mobile/fixed applications
- Quick-connect or breakaway couplers for rapid disconnection
Step 3: Clean Hose Ends
- Remove dirt, debris, or oil residue
- Inspect for burrs or deformities
Step 4: Fit the Coupling
- Align coupling correctly; for Barret, ensure green = petrol, yellow = diesel
- Fully insert and secure the hose
Step 5: Tighten and Secure
- Swage or clamp according to specifications
- Verify the connection is tight and leak-free
Step 6: Test Pressure
- Use mobile or in-house testing equipment
- Hydrostatic testing to ensure safety
Step 7: Document Installation
- Label hose with batch number
- Record installation date and fittings used
